public class JmxOperationPollConfig<T> extends PollConfig<java.lang.Object,T,JmxOperationPollConfig<T>>
NO_SENSOR, REMOVE, UNCHANGED, UNSET| Constructor and Description | 
|---|
JmxOperationPollConfig(AttributeSensor<T> sensor)  | 
JmxOperationPollConfig(JmxOperationPollConfig<T> other)  | 
| Modifier and Type | Method and Description | 
|---|---|
java.util.List<?> | 
buildOperationIdentity()  | 
javax.management.ObjectName | 
getObjectName()  | 
java.lang.String | 
getOperationName()  | 
java.util.List<?> | 
getParams()  | 
java.util.List<java.lang.String> | 
getSignature()  | 
JmxOperationPollConfig<T> | 
objectName(javax.management.ObjectName val)  | 
JmxOperationPollConfig<T> | 
objectName(java.lang.String val)  | 
JmxOperationPollConfig<T> | 
operationName(java.lang.String val)  | 
JmxOperationPollConfig<T> | 
operationParams(java.util.List<?> val)  | 
JmxOperationPollConfig<T> | 
operationSignature(java.util.List<java.lang.String> val)  | 
description, getDescription, getPeriod, period, period, periodcheckSuccess, checkSuccess, enabled, equals, getCheckSuccess, getOnException, getOnFailure, getOnSuccess, getSensor, getSupressDuplicates, hasCheckSuccessHandler, hasExceptionHandler, hasFailureHandler, hashCode, hasSuccessHandler, isEnabled, onException, onFailure, onFailureOrException, onResult, onSuccess, setOnException, setOnFailure, setOnFailureOrException, setOnResult, setOnSuccess, suppressDuplicates, toStringpublic JmxOperationPollConfig(AttributeSensor<T> sensor)
public JmxOperationPollConfig(JmxOperationPollConfig<T> other)
public javax.management.ObjectName getObjectName()
public java.lang.String getOperationName()
public java.util.List<java.lang.String> getSignature()
public java.util.List<?> getParams()
public JmxOperationPollConfig<T> objectName(javax.management.ObjectName val)
public JmxOperationPollConfig<T> objectName(java.lang.String val)
public JmxOperationPollConfig<T> operationName(java.lang.String val)
public JmxOperationPollConfig<T> operationSignature(java.util.List<java.lang.String> val)
public JmxOperationPollConfig<T> operationParams(java.util.List<?> val)
public java.util.List<?> buildOperationIdentity()